What companies run services between Glasgow, Scotland and Logan Botanic Garden, Scotland?

Scottish Citylink Coaches Ltd operates a bus from Buchanan Bus Station to Port Rodie every 4 hours. Tickets cost £16–35 and the journey takes 2h 35m. Alternatively, you can take a train from Glasgow Central to Logan Botanic Garden via Ayr, Stranraer, Port Rodie, and Balkelzie Bridge in around 5h 9m.
